WebHere are three ways you can discover the hidden burial locations of your ancestors. 1. Look at the Death Certificate Most death certificates list the method of disposal of the remains. If your ancestor was buried, the name of the cemetery in which they were buried will usually be included on the certificate, typically at the very bottom of it.

WebOct 4, 2024 · Most modern cemeteries have websites with maps making relatives and family plots easy to find. If the cemetery is small and has no website, you will need to contact the caretaker or administrator and ask them for the location of the grave. Keep in mind, no two cemeteries are the same.

WebTwo types of cemetery records – burial records and headstone inscriptions – record information about people who have died. Burial records are records of the actual burial event. They vary in the amount of information they provide, but might contain: the name of the person who died. their age at time of death. the date of their death and/or ...
